Washington Drone Laws for Real Estate Photography

Operating drones commercially in Washington requires compliance with federal, state, and local laws. Here’s a quick rundown: Federal Rules: FAA Part 107 certification, Remote ID compliance, max altitude of 400 feet, and maintaining a visual line of sight. State Laws: Washington requires state registration, bans flying over critical infrastructure, and mandates $100,000 in liability insurance. …
